Northwest Arkansas NWA Pride Parade in Fayetteville Arkansas

June 27-29, 2025

The 21st annual NWA Pride Parade and Festival Weekend, the largest LGBTQ+ Pride celebration in Arkansas, returns to Fayetteville for another year of festivities Friday, June 27 through Sunday, June 29, 2025!

Northwest Arkansas Pride | 2025 Schedule of Events:


Trans March & Rally

Friday, June 27, 2025 / 6:00pm

Upper Ramble, Dickson Street, Fayetteville

The NWA Trans March is open to all with no pre-registration required. Anyone who supports Arkansas children, particularly trans and gender non-conforming youth, is invited to join.


Festival Kick Off

Friday, June 27, 2025

Tyson Main Stage, Dickson Street, Fayetteville

Adore Delano will be LIVE in concert, kicking off NWA Pride Weekend Friday night! Headlining after the Trans March, she’s bringing her signature sound and unforgettable presence to Dickson Street.


NWA Pride Festival

Saturday, June 28, 2025 / 11:00am - 5:00pm

Upper Ramble, Dickson Street, Fayetteville

Join us in downtown Fayetteville for a full slate of NWA Pride activities, all day long!


betty who

Betty Who

Saturday, June 28, 2025 / 3:30pm

Tyson Main Stage, Dickson Street, Fayetteville

International Queer pop sensation Betty Who will headline Saturday afternoon, just before the 21st Annual NWA Pride Parade!


21st Anniversary NWA Pride Parade

Saturday, June 28, 2025 / 5:00pm

Dickson Street, Fayetteville, AR

Celebrating 10 Years of Marriage Equality!

The longest-running tradition in the history of NWA Pride, the annual NWA Pride Parade, is the centerpiece of the festival weekend! Every year, the parade is a raucous and rowdy celebration of love and being yourself, with joy erupting from every square inch of Dickson.


Glitterville

Saturday, June 28, 2025 / 9:00pm

George's Majestic Lounge, Fayetteville, AR

 The electrifying Jorgeous from RuPaul’s Drag Race All Stars 10 headlines with Miss Gay America 2025 Ivy Dripp of New Orleans

Shine bright on Saturday night!


Hi Tea Dance & Pool Party

Sunday, June 29, 2025 / 12:00pm - 6:00pm

Mount Sequoyah Center, Fayetteville, AR

   Beat the heat at the official Northwest Arkansas Pride Weekend pool party! Enjoy a scrumptious brunch from regional favorites Pizzeria Ruby and Boujee Buns. Be ready to shake your buns with DJ Drew G. of Dallas and Fayetteville’s own DJ Dave Maxwell, keeping the vibes alive all afternoon!
